Abstract

The current status of theoretical research on close-packed systems of hard spheres is reviewed. The basic models of regular and random close-packings of hard spheres are described. Examples are presented of the application of modeling of the close packing of hard spheres for solving applied problems in the development of promising materials made from ceramics, including refractories.
